Frequently asked questions

We hope you’re got a few days up your sleeve! Spend your time in Bay of Islands exploring the stunning scenery of over 140 subtropical islands, visiting historic sites, and enjoying water activities like dolphin watching and kayaking. 


Yes, cruises stopping in Bay of Islands are great for families, offering activities and sights that appeal to all ages.


Yes, of course! There are options for different budgets, including more economical sightseeing cruises.


The summer months, from December to March, offer the best weather for cruising and outdoor activities. This also happens to be the best time to see pods of orcas cruising past your boat.
